I can't speak of all SM companies and their policies concerning deaths, only FB as I experienced with my sisters fb account after her death.

FB required a death certificate which I provided, and instead of deleting the account it still remains up and functional 8 years after her death. Because no one had her passwords we couldn't gain access and just delete them ourselves.

Now her FB has been set to In Memoriam when it should of been deleted.

Re: “Dine & Dash” if the server takes too long with the check and you need to go…

A solution to this would be to carry cash if you are dining out and this happens frequently. This is especially difficult with a toddler or infant whenyou are waiting and waiting for the check and they are getting fussy. Estimate the tab with a tip and drop the money on the table, maybe under a plate if you’re worried about a customer coming by and grabbing it.

And if you have no cash, one person runs to an ATM while the other one waits. Unless of course, you're really trying to get away with not paying.

However, in no circumstances in which I've ever traveled has it been impossible to simply get up, card in hand and approach the cashier, any server or the manager. Just don't sit down until they process your payment. If there are two of you, both of you get up and track down an employee - with your card in hand. "We've been waiting a long time to pay, we need to be somewhere else...thanks."

People who camp a lot don't use canvas tents anymore. The newer ones are lightweight, easy to carry, and have light framing that's a snap to set up. No stakes, no ropes. They are not great in pouring rain, but most come with a cover that you can put over them, or for others, people use a separate tarp. I've stayed on top of a mountain during a raging thunderstorm in one, and I still stayed pretty dry (though some rain did come in one of the seams).
